Lead fault recovery within manufacturing process. Understand the sequence of work being done in each station and be able to properly execute the functions of the cell.
Lead the purge and equipment startup sequences daily
Understand the different grease/epoxy/data tag change out procedures and be able to execute them with support from team lead.
Lead all rework processes and understand the intricacies of what can be reworked and what cannot.
Lead all changeovers and master sequences- In normal production the system will ask for mastering to be completed and values to be entered. This role is required to understand how to utilize the measurement devices and how to enter the data back into the HMI.
Complete the loading of the line and unloading as required for production
